Firm Client Cahava Springs Corp. Moving Forward with Cave Creek Project
After many years, Gammage & Burnham client Cahava Springs Corp. received approval to move forward with its Cave Creek Cahava Springs project. The 1,000-acre community with Frank Lloyd Wright influences will have 230 homes and will be developed on one of the last large developable parcels in Cave Creek.
Our team of land use, real estate, and litigation attorneys have worked closely with Cahava Springs developers Mark Stapp and Dennis Mathisen on this project and we are pleased to see this project moving forward.

Grady Gammage Jr. Named NAIOP Arizona Award of Excellence Winner
Firm founding member Grady Gammage, Jr. has been named the recipient of the 2017 Award of Excellence from NAIOP Arizona. He will receive the award at the 2017 Best of NAIOP Event on March 30th at the Arizona Biltmore.
The NAIOP Award of Excellence recognizes an individual who has made a significant, positive impact on the office and industrial commercial real estate market in Arizona over a period of not less than 15 years, along with direct volunteer contributions to the chapter. “As one of the foremost zoning attorneys in the state, Grady has been a tremendous resource for our members for literally decades,” said Tim Lawless, president of NAIOP Arizona.
